About Paul Gräupner

Paul Gräupner is a scholar working on Surfaces, Coatings and Films, Radiation,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Biomedical Engineering and Marketing, having authored 24 papers that have together received 357 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advancements in Photolithography Techniques (20 papers), Electron and X-Ray Spectroscopy Techniques (10 papers), Integrated Circuits and Semiconductor Failure Analysis (9 papers), Optical Coatings and Gratings (7 papers), Advanced Surface Polishing Techniques (3 papers), Nanofabrication and Lithography Techniques (3 papers), Advanced X-ray Imaging Techniques (3 papers) and Advanced optical system design (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Surfaces, Coatings and Films (135 citations), Radiation (48 cit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(305 citations), Media Technology (33 citations) and Biomedical Engineering (152 citations). Paul Gräupner has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, Netherlands and United States. Frequent co-authors include Jens Timo Neumann, Winfried Kaiser, Andreas Erdmann, Peter Evanschitzky, Jean‐Louis Coutaz, A. Cachard, J.‐C. POMMIER, Jan van Schoot, Judon Stoeldraijer and Jörg Zimmermann.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Micro/Nanolithography MEMS and MOEMS, Journal of Applied Physics and Proceedings of SPIE, the International Society for Optical Engineering/Proceedings of SPIE.
